    DEPARTMENT OF BUSINESS AND PROFESSIONAL REGULATION

    Division of Hotels and Restaurants

    RULE NO.:RULE TITLE:

    61C-1.008License Fees

    PURPOSE AND EFFECT: Reduce the cost to obtain an annual temporary public food service vendor license.

    SUMMARY: The proposed rule reduces the total fee for an annual temporary public food service vendor license from $1,000 to $456.

    OTHER RULES INCORPORATING THIS RULE: None.

    EFFECT ON THOSE OTHER RULES: N/A

    SUMMARY OF STATEMENT OF ESTIMATED REGULATORY COSTS AND LEGISLATIVE RATIFICATION:

    The Agency has determined that this will not have an adverse impact on small business or likely increase directly or indirectly regulatory costs in excess of $200,000 in the aggregate within one year after the implementation of the rule. A SERC has not been prepared by the agency.

    The Agency has determined that the proposed rule is not expected to require legislative ratification based on the statement of estimated regulatory costs or if no SERC is required, the information expressly relied upon and described herein: the economic review conducted by the agency.

    Any person who wishes to provide information regarding a statement of estimated regulatory costs, or provide a proposal for a lower cost regulatory alternative must do so in writing within 21 days of this notice.

    RULEMAKING AUTHORITY: 509.032, 509.251 FS.

    LAW IMPLEMENTED: 509.013, 509.032, 509.251, 509.302 FS.
